Управление структурой таблицы и системой координат в Excel
Чтобы поменять столбцы местами в Excel, проще всего выделить нужный столбец, зажать клавишу Shift и перетащить его за границу в новое место. Если же требуется заменить буквы (A, B, C) на цифры (1, 2, 3), необходимо включить стиль ссылок R1C1 в параметрах программы. Ниже приведены детальные алгоритмы для обоих действий, актуальные для версий 2019, 2021 и 365.
Три способа перестановки столбцов
Встроенной кнопки «Поменять местами» в интерфейсе нет, но задача решается стандартными средствами за несколько секунд. Выбор метода зависит от того, смежные ли столбцы вы меняете и нужно ли сохранить исходные данные.
Метод 1: Перетаскивание с клавишей Shift (Самый быстрый)
Идеален для соседних столбцов. Позволяет мгновенно изменить их порядок без использования буфера обмена.
- Кликните по букве столбца (заголовку), чтобы выделить его целиком.
- Наведите курсор на правую или левую границу выделения, пока он не превратится в четырехстороннюю стрелку с пунктиром.
- Зажмите клавишу Shift. Удерживая её, перетащите столбец в нужную позицию.
- Отпустите кнопку мыши, затем клавишу Shift.
Без зажатой клавиши Shift Excel просто заменит данные в целевом столбце, удалив их оттуда. Зажатый Shift гарантирует именно перемещение со сдвигом остальных данных.
Метод 2: Вырезание и вставка со сдвигом
Подходит для переноса столбца в любую часть листа, даже если между исходным и конечным положением есть другие данные.
- Выделите столбец и нажмите
Ctrl + X(или правой кнопкой мыши → Вырезать). - Кликните правой кнопкой мыши по заголовку столбца, перед которым нужно вставить данные.
- В контекстном меню выберите «Вставить вырезанные ячейки» (не просто «Вставить»).
Данные вставятся, а существующие столбцы сдвинутся вправо, освобождая место. Чтобы поменять два несмежных столбца местами, повторите процедуру дважды в обратном порядке.
Метод 3: Сортировка по вспомогательному ряду
Используется при сложной перестановке множества столбцов одновременно, когда ручной перенос неудобен.
- Добавьте временный ряд над таблицей или сбоку.
- Пронумеруйте столбцы в желаемом порядке (например, текущий 3-й столбец помечайте цифрой 1, чтобы он стал первым).
- Выделите всю область данных.
- Перейдите на вкладку Данные → Сортировка.
- В параметрах сортировки выберите «Слева направо» и укажите ваш вспомогательный ряд как ключ сортировки.
- После сортировки удалите вспомогательный ряд.
При перемещении столбцов формулы с относительными ссылками могут автоматически обновиться. Если ссылка должна остаться жесткой, перед перемещением зафиксируйте её знаком доллара ($), нажав F4.
Как переключить буквы столбцов на цифры (Стиль R1C1)
По умолчанию Excel использует стиль ссылок A1 (столбцы — буквы, строки — цифры). Для некоторых задач, особенно при написании макросов или сложных формул массивов, удобнее стиль R1C1, где и строки, и столбцы обозначаются цифрами.
Инструкция по смене системы координат
Настройка применяется глобально ко всей книге и сохраняется до обратного изменения.
- Откройте меню Файл и выберите Параметры.
- В левом списке перейдите в раздел Формулы.
- В блоке «Работа с формулами» установите галочку напротив пункта «Стиль ссылок R1C1».
- Нажмите ОК.
Теперь заголовки столбцов изменятся с A, B, C на 1, 2, 3. Ячейка, которая была B5, станет R5C2 (строка 5, столбец 2). Чтобы вернуть привычный вид, просто снимите эту галочку в тех же настройках.
| Параметр | Стиль A1 (Стандарт) | Стиль R1C1 (Цифровой) |
|---|---|---|
| Обозначение ячейки | C10 (Столбец C, строка 10) | R10C3 (Строка 10, столбец 3) |
| Относительная ссылка | =A1+1 | =RC[-1]+1 (смещение на 1 столбец влево) |
| Лучшее применение | Повседневная работа, отчеты | Отладка формул, VBA, макросы |
В стиле R1C1 формулы становятся более наглядными с точки зрения логики смещения. Например, R[-1]C означает «ячейка на одну строку выше в том же столбце».
Частые ошибки при работе со столбцами
- Потеря данных при перетаскивании. Самая распространенная ошибка — перетаскивание столбца без зажатой клавиши
Shift. В этом случае Excel не сдвигает данные, а перезаписывает их. Всегда следите за появлением зеленой вертикальной черты-указателя перед отпусканием мыши. - Нарушение связей в сводных таблицах. Если столбцы являются источником данных для сводной таблицы или диаграммы, их перемещение может сбить настройки источника. После перестановки проверьте диапазон данных в конструкторе сводной таблицы.
- Непонимание формул в режиме R1C1. Переключившись на цифровой стиль, пользователи часто пугаются изменившихся формул. Помните, что это лишь визуальное отображение; логика вычислений не меняется. Верните стиль A1, если планируете передавать файл коллегам, не знакомым с этой системой.
FAQ
Можно ли поменять местами столбцы в разных файлах Excel?
Прямое перетаскивание между разными файлами работает только через копирование (Ctrl+C / Ctrl+V). Для замены местами нужно сначала скопировать столбец из файла А в файл Б, освободить место, а затем перенести данные обратно.
Почему у меня не появляется зеленая линия при перетаскивании? Убедитесь, что вы держите выделенным весь столбец (клик по букве), а не просто группу ячеек. Также проверьте, не защищен ли лист паролем или режимом «Только чтение».
Как быстро вернуться к буквенным обозначениям?
Используйте горячие клавиши для быстрого доступа: нажмите Alt, затем последовательно F, T, F (открывает Параметры -> Формулы) и снимите галочку стилем R1C1, подтвердив ввод.